A small scale incinerator is a compact, self-contained unit that is designed to burn waste at high temperatures, reducing it to ash. These incinerators are highly versatile and can be used to dispose of a wide range of waste materials, including medical waste, hazardous waste, and general waste. They are an ideal solution for businesses and organizations that generate a moderate amount of waste and are looking for a cost-effective and environmentally friendly way to dispose of it.

One of the key benefits of using a small scale incinerator is that it can help organizations reduce their waste disposal costs. By incinerating waste on-site, businesses can eliminate the need to transport waste to a landfill or other disposal facility, saving on transportation and disposal costs. In addition, many small scale incinerators are designed to be energy efficient, further reducing operating costs. This can result in significant cost savings for businesses over the long term.

Another important benefit of using a small scale incinerator is that it can help organizations reduce their environmental impact. By burning waste at high temperatures, incinerators can effectively destroy harmful pollutants and toxins, reducing the amount of harmful emissions released into the environment. This can help organizations comply with environmental regulations and reduce their overall carbon footprint. In addition, incinerators can also help reduce the volume of waste that ends up in landfills, helping to conserve valuable landfill space.

small scale incinerators are also highly efficient, often capable of burning waste at temperatures of up to 1,800 degrees Fahrenheit or more. This high temperature ensures that waste is fully incinerated, leaving behind only a small amount of ash. This ash can often be safely disposed of or recycled, further reducing waste and environmental impact. In addition, many modern incinerators are equipped with sophisticated air pollution control systems that help minimize emissions and ensure that the incineration process is clean and efficient.
